The Office of the School and Counseling (OECO) of the Directorate of Public Education and Culture (INC) manages the areas of school (regular and specialized offer), the Psychological Service for Children and Adolescents, recognized music schools, and school supervision for the German-speaking and French-speaking parts of the canton.
